Understanding Microwaves: How They Work

Microwaves function by emitting electromagnetic waves that excite water molecules in food, generating heat that cooks or reheats the food from the inside out. This technology relies on the molecular composition of the food, which is primarily water-based. Unlike traditional methods, microwaving can lead to uneven cooking if the food is not placed correctly or if it is not sufficiently hydrated.

The interaction between the microwave radiation and various materials is essential to understanding what can safely be placed inside the appliance.

The Risks of Using Metal in the Microwave

Before discussing which metals can go in a microwave, it’s crucial to address the potential risks involved when introducing metal into this cooking environment:

  • Sparks and Fire: Metal objects can create sparks when exposed to microwave radiation, posing a fire hazard.
  • Damage to the Microwave: Sparks can damage the magnetron (the component that generates microwave radiation) and may lead to costly repairs or even complete appliance failure.
  • Uneven Heating: Metals reflect microwaves, which can lead to uneven cooking of food and cause hot spots that may lead to burning.

With these risks in mind, it’s essential to differentiate between various types of metals and their suitability for microwave use.

What Metals are Microwave Safe?

While much of the discourse around microwaving tends to lean towards “no metal at all,” there are specific exceptions. Understanding these exceptions is key to successfully using metal in your microwave without fear of accidents.

1. Aluminum Foil

Aluminum foil is one of the few metals that can be used in the microwave safely, provided certain guidelines are followed:

  • Shape: Small sections of aluminum foil that are smooth (and not crumpled) can be microwaved. Crumpled foil can cause arcing and sparking.
  • Size: Keep the foil pieces small—under 2 inches in size.
  • Placement: Ensure that the foil does not directly touch the sides of the microwave or any other metal surfaces.

This makes aluminum foil a practical option for covering dishes or shielding specific parts of food from excessive microwave energy.

2. Microwavable Metal Containers

Certain metal containers specifically designed for microwave use are also safe. These containers undergo rigorous testing to ensure they don’t spark or release harmful substances while cooking. Look out for the following:

  • Dishwasher Safe Labels: Many microwave-safe containers have labels that state they are suitable for use in a microwave, which includes specific metal containers.
  • Flat and Smooth Surface: Containers with rounded edges or intricate designs may cause arcing.

It’s always best to check the manufacturer’s instructions before using any metal container in the microwave.

What Metals Should NOT Go in the Microwave?

While some metals can work in a microwave, several should always be avoided due to safety risks:

1. Stainless Steel

Stainless steel is not suitable for microwave use because it is a good conductor of heat and can reflect microwave energy, causing the appliance to malfunction. Sharp edges, such as the rim of a stainless-steel bowl, may create hotspots leading to sparks.

2. Iron and Cast Iron

Iron and cast iron are also no-gos when using a microwave. These materials can create significant safety risks due to their density, which can lead to overheating, resulting in damage to both the food and the appliance.

3. Copper

Copper conductors can spark in the microwave, creating a severe hazard. Whether in cookware or decorative items, it’s best to keep copper out of the microwave entirely.

4. Gold and Silver Trimmed Dishware

Dishes or containers with gold or silver trim also pose a danger. The metallic trim can act as a conductor and lead to arcing, damaging the microwave.

What should I do if I accidentally microwave metal?

If you accidentally microwave metal and notice sparks or strange noises, immediately turn off the microwave. Open the door carefully and remove any remaining items to prevent further damage. It’s essential to allow the microwave to cool down before inspecting for burn marks or damage.

Once you have dealt with the immediate concern, evaluate whether the microwave is functioning correctly. If you notice any damage or persistent issues, it may be wise to consult a technician or the manufacturer’s guidelines to ensure safe future use.
